Temperature and Paint Application
When it involves business paint, temperature plays a crucial function in just how well the paint adheres and dries out. If you're preparing a task, keep an eye on the temperature level variety advised by the paint maker. Preferably, you want to work within that variety for optimum results.
When temperatures are too low, paint can become thick and tougher to use, causing irregular coverage. You might find yourself struggling with brush strokes or roller marks that simply won't vanish.
On the other hand, heats can create paint to completely dry too quickly. This can result in issues like fracturing or peeling off, as the paint doesn't have adequate time to bond appropriately to the surface area.
If it's also hot, take into consideration scheduling your work for cooler parts of the day, such as early morning or late afternoon.
Humidity and End Up Quality
Humidity substantially impacts the coating top quality of commercial paint jobs. When moisture degrees are high, wetness in the air can interfere with the drying out process of paint. This can lead to issues like poor bond, unequal coatings, and raised drying times.
You may find that your paint takes longer to heal, which can delay your project timeline.
On the other hand, reduced moisture can additionally posture troubles. If the air is too completely dry, paint can dry out also promptly, protecting against appropriate leveling and resulting in a harsh surface. You want your paint to flow smoothly, and rapid drying out can hinder that, leaving you with a poor surface area.
To accomplish the best coating, go for humidity levels in between 40% and 70%. This range allows for optimum drying conditions, making certain that the paint sticks well and levels out effectively.
Consider using dehumidifiers or fans to manage wetness in indoor tasks, and try to prepare outside jobs for days when humidity is within the optimal array. By taking note of moisture, you can boost the final appearance and durability of your business paint job.
Wind and Outdoor Problems
While you mightn't think of wind as a significant aspect, it can significantly impact the result of outdoor commercial painting tasks. High winds can disrupt your application process, triggering paint to completely dry also rapidly. When repaint dries out as well quick, it can bring about an unequal finish or visible brush strokes.
You'll likewise face challenges with paint overspray, as wind can carry particles far from the intended surface, leading to squandered materials and possible damages to bordering locations.
Additionally, solid gusts can produce safety risks on duty site. Ladders and scaffolding are much more susceptible to tipping in windy problems, putting your team at risk. It's important to keep track of wind rates prior to beginning a task. If winds exceed safe restrictions, it's ideal to postpone your job to guarantee a high quality finish and preserve safety.
On calmer days, you can make use of the best problems to achieve smooth, specialist results. Constantly check the weather prediction and plan as necessary.
